Commit Graph

6004 Commits

Author SHA1 Message Date
Aaron
5ed140a609 api/readme.md changed to just point to docs
removing the inline documentation from here
2017-07-31 14:48:21 -04:00
Aaron
b574defe95 Merge pull request #502 from blockstack/rc-0.14.3
This upgrades our master branch to 0.14.3
2017-07-21 13:49:03 -04:00
Aaron
5fbc7ff851 Update changelog for release 2017-07-21 13:43:54 -04:00
Aaron
632b67c734 Typo in readme.md
Integratoin Tests -> Integration Tests
2017-07-20 19:40:59 -04:00
Aaron Blankstein
895b15a2d3 adding integration test for RESTful setting and fetching of raw zonefile, plus updating api-specs 2017-07-20 13:06:16 -04:00
Aaron Blankstein
6f30c767ba update ubuntu install script to change naming of portal to browser, and correct git branches 2017-07-20 11:37:52 -04:00
Aaron
382762dc53 Install script naming portal->browser 2017-07-20 11:24:15 -04:00
Aaron
2a316608e0 Update install script with correct commits 2017-07-20 11:23:16 -04:00
Aaron Blankstein
0734a0daf6 fix infinite loop in list_accounts 2017-07-19 15:35:20 -04:00
Jude Nelson
4725c9f487 add protocol wire format docs to docs/ from the wiki 2017-07-19 15:05:15 -04:00
Aaron Blankstein
a672a9dcb7 increase maxlen for PUT/POST file 2017-07-19 15:03:22 -04:00
Aaron Blankstein
f810bca234 fixes an error in the parameters used in cli_delete_account, plus updates an integration test 2017-07-19 14:11:11 -04:00
Aaron Blankstein
5eaf2d723e fixed rest_register_transfer integration test (needed to check a reencoded address) 2017-07-19 10:33:18 -04:00
Aaron Blankstein
6ac4b09f60 more fussing with jenkins 2017-07-18 17:36:37 -04:00
Aaron Blankstein
a8dcfac260 sigh, append instead of replace to the junit xml files 2017-07-18 16:43:25 -04:00
Aaron Blankstein
db5bb488eb better jenkins script 2017-07-18 16:25:50 -04:00
Aaron Blankstein
37c36453db trying to get jenkins auto-integration-tests 2017-07-18 16:23:03 -04:00
Aaron Blankstein
c10d054ab6 Merge branch 'rc-0.14.3-faster-prices' into rc-0.14.3 2017-07-18 15:03:47 -04:00
Aaron Blankstein
3997e3639e adds origin headers to RESTful integration tests 2017-07-18 14:58:48 -04:00
Aaron Blankstein
a4d4442fe9 first pass at fast price lookups 2017-07-18 13:59:42 -04:00
Aaron
657a1a578d Merge pull request #497 from blockstack/rc-0.14.3-rpc
Verifying `Origin` headers in blockstack-core
2017-07-17 16:16:05 -04:00
Aaron Blankstein
dc5ef3718f fix handling of app domain names that aren't url-like, added error responses, and test cases for origin rejections 2017-07-17 16:07:17 -04:00
Aaron Blankstein
29bdb81221 Merge branch 'rc-0.14.3' into rc-0.14.3-rpc 2017-07-17 15:03:39 -04:00
Aaron Blankstein
7a005ff1d9 add support for port 3000 + fix some of the tests, still some errors in the unit tests I'll come back to 2017-07-17 14:06:28 -04:00
Jude Nelson
99c4f58202 default UI port is 8888 2017-07-17 11:30:35 -04:00
Jude Nelson
e79813f95a require Origin: header for password-based auth, and check Origin: header against session token 2017-07-17 11:29:47 -04:00
Aaron Blankstein
c8b6feb839 fixing some pylinter errors 2017-07-14 02:50:11 -04:00
Aaron Blankstein
95963fcf40 update api docs to talk about how the owner key is handled by the registrar 2017-07-12 14:25:21 -04:00
Aaron
cc16fff34c Merge pull request #491 from blockstack/rc-0.14.3-registrar-tracking-owner
Registrar tracking owner address
2017-07-11 18:20:56 -04:00
Aaron Blankstein
e598e5f6ff okay, cleaned up the backoff a little bit more 2017-07-11 18:12:43 -04:00
Aaron Blankstein
18d3972900 fixed the exponential backoff in the registrar... now it actually backs off, but will max the back off at the normal poll interval (5 minutes currently) 2017-07-11 18:01:10 -04:00
Aaron Blankstein
52f804baa7 added test case to ensure that the registrar can correctly recover from changed keys in the middle of registrations 2017-07-11 17:19:35 -04:00
Aaron Blankstein
70d53f7374 Merge branch 'rc-0.14.3' into rc-0.14.3-registrar-tracking-owner 2017-07-11 16:04:36 -04:00
Aaron Blankstein
a9547a8d73 added test for the conversion 2017-07-11 15:59:17 -04:00
Aaron Blankstein
b8ebdb0c05 porting back in mainnet conversion for /v1/names/<foo> endpoint 2017-07-11 14:56:26 -04:00
Aaron Blankstein
d28543e86b Merge branch 'rc-0.14.3' into rc-0.14.3-registrar-tracking-owner 2017-07-11 14:14:38 -04:00
Aaron Blankstein
b5c62cc332 fixing some bugs in integration tests 2017-07-11 14:14:13 -04:00
Aaron Blankstein
9f6c8043fc first pass at getting registrar to track the owner key while doing a multi-step registration 2017-07-11 14:11:31 -04:00
Aaron Blankstein
a70e71dc2f adding missing parameter to metadata_dir 2017-07-11 11:10:15 -04:00
Aaron Blankstein
5b1cbad8a5 in TESTNET mode (e.g. our integration regtests, and regtest mode for browser), if an unknown address is passed to get_utxos, it adds it to the bitcoind's tracked addresses. this fixes issue #487 2017-07-10 16:30:37 -04:00
Jude Nelson
ae35146c38 don't cast 'None' to string by accident 2017-07-10 15:57:25 -04:00
Aaron Blankstein
2183a12749 added example request and response for PUT /v1/wallet/keys/owner to api docs 2017-07-10 15:05:59 -04:00
Aaron Blankstein
598926335a cutting down on the verbosity of logging outputs -- registrar now only prints 1 line on wakeups. storage drivers are concatenated into 1 line 2017-07-10 15:05:47 -04:00
Aaron Blankstein
a0eceab1f3 adding dropbox as a default storage driver to load, and switched default 'required' drivers to 'disk,dropbox' 2017-07-10 15:04:36 -04:00
Aaron Blankstein
e667bf2384 adding test case for issue 483, which *also* required fixing the app session schema to handle empty string methods a little bit more gracefully 2017-07-10 15:04:30 -04:00
Aaron Blankstein
ae31f87626 I'd broken the empty-profile making logic before -- now there's an explicit argument passed through the call graph. call graph is very strange though. 2017-07-10 15:04:00 -04:00
Jude Nelson
0ee3fd8f09 make all metadata directories inside the critical section 2017-07-10 15:03:47 -04:00
Jude Nelson
40a3017eed add unbound proxy variable 2017-07-10 15:03:36 -04:00
Aaron Blankstein
93d07d68b3 This reverts us *all* the way back to 523cf405d7 -- this removes all changes to support the token file from this branch.
Revert "added example request and response for PUT /v1/wallet/keys/owner to api docs"

This reverts commit d52ee4b31e.

Revert "cutting down on the verbosity of logging outputs -- registrar now only prints 1 line on wakeups. storage drivers are concatenated into 1 line"

This reverts commit 87e3e7ab0d.

Revert "adding dropbox as a default storage driver to load, and switched default 'required' drivers to 'disk,dropbox'"

This reverts commit 9471b0a20a.

Revert "adding test case for issue 483, which *also* required fixing the app session schema to handle empty string methods a little bit more gracefully"

This reverts commit 32efc99d62.

Revert "bugfix for the address reencoding in get_zonefile -- checks to see if the address is an address before trying to reencode"

This reverts commit 1488013b93.

Revert "Merge branch 'rc-0.14.3' of github.com:blockstack/blockstack-core into rc-0.14.3"

This reverts commit f75ab67960, reversing
changes made to fe863bcd3c.

Revert "don't create the metadata dir"

This reverts commit fe863bcd3c.

Revert "make all metadata directories inside the critical section"

This reverts commit e66236abd2.

Revert "don't cast 'None' to string by accident"

This reverts commit c6250d5349.

Revert "force string"

This reverts commit e72d43d0be.

Revert "add unbound proxy variable"

This reverts commit 7f1f7e9731.

Revert "return raw zonefile"

This reverts commit 51e858428d.

Revert "force string"

This reverts commit 1ce371644f.

Revert "force string"

This reverts commit 5353cb1015.

Revert "require virtualchain rc-0.14.3 and jsontokens-py 0.0.4"

This reverts commit 346f042db7.

Revert "Merge branch 'rc-0.14.3' of https://github.com/blockstack/blockstack-core into rc-0.14.3"

This reverts commit 1fa1de3e54, reversing
changes made to 523cf405d7.
2017-07-10 14:59:23 -04:00
Aaron Blankstein
d52ee4b31e added example request and response for PUT /v1/wallet/keys/owner to api docs 2017-07-10 10:06:26 -04:00